**09:14 — Clock skew strikes again.** Quick context for you: two of the Marrowfield build agents drifted about 40 seconds apart, so artifact timestamps came out-of-order and the Dovetail cache started rejecting perfectly good builds as stale. Priya spotted it when retries kept failing identically. We forced an NTP resync at 09:30 and everything calmed down. The first clean build afterward is recorded below.

build token for yahig-kaguf: htk3_c19

## Changelog — Sproutly v2.9

Renamed `WATER_API_TOKEN` to `SPROUTLY_SCHED_TOKEN`. Old name is dead as of this release; no fallback, no deprecation window. The scheduler now fails fast at boot with a clear error instead of silently skipping watering runs (the cause of last month's greenhouse incident at the Fennmark test site). Migration for operators: delete the old entry, confirm the cron agent restarts clean, verify the next run logs a token handshake. Then add the replacement line to the env file:

sealed setting: LEDGER_TOKEN20=6148d35bbb480b0ab79e

### Changelog — Lanternline v3.8.0

Default tracing behavior has changed across all Lanternline microservices. Sampling now defaults to tail-based decisions at the collector rather than head-based 10% sampling at the edge, which means every request carries trace context through the full call chain. Span attributes for internal hops are now redacted by default, and the propagation format switched to the unified header scheme. Services that pinned the old defaults are unaffected. The new default configuration values are listed below.

settings of tagug-fajof:
[zorwyn]
host = zorwyn.nelvrosys.corp
user = zorwyn_svc
database = zorwyn_prod